1. Why Understanding EV
Charging Cost Is Important
Unlike petrol or diesel, the cost of
electricity can vary depending on the charging station type, state electricity
tariffs, and time of use. Knowing the charging cost:
- Helps in comparing EVs vs. petrol/diesel vehicles
- Gives clarity on monthly running expenses
- Helps select the best charging option for your lifestyle
- Encourages eco-friendly driving habits
Fact Check (2025):
- Petrol price in most cities: ₹100+ per litre
- Average electricity tariff: ₹6–₹12 per unit (kWh)
- Average EV efficiency: 6–8 km per kWh
This means EVs can be up to 70% cheaper to run compared to
petrol cars.
2. EV Charging Options in
India 2025
EV owners in India have two primary
charging options:
a)
Home Charging (AC Slow Charging)
This is the most common and
cost-effective method. Most EVs come with a 15A socket or a dedicated wall box
charger.
- Charging Speed:
6–8 hours (0–100%)
- Cost per unit:
₹6–₹8 (depending on state tariff)
- Best For:
Daily charging overnight
b)
Public Charging (Fast Charging DC)
Public chargers are ideal for quick
top-ups during travel.
- Charging Speed:
30–90 minutes (0–80%)
- Cost per unit:
₹15–₹25 (depending on operator)
- Best For:
Long drives and emergency charging
Pro Tip: If you have the option, always charge at home overnight —
it’s significantly cheaper.
3. EV Charging Cost
Calculation (With Example)
Let’s take an example of the Tata Nexon EV (30.2 kWh battery, 312
km range) to understand charging costs in 2025.
Parameter |
Home
Charging |
Public
Fast Charging |
Battery Capacity |
30.2 kWh |
30.2 kWh |
Cost per unit (kWh) |
₹7 |
₹20 |
Total Charging Cost |
₹211.4 |
₹604 |
Approximate Range per Charge |
300+ km |
300+ km |
Cost per km |
₹0.70 |
₹2.01 |
Conclusion: Home charging is nearly 3 times cheaper than public fast charging.
4. State-Wise EV Charging
Cost in India 2025
EV charging tariffs differ across
states. Here’s an approximate snapshot of residential EV charging rates:
State/UT |
Average
Tariff (per kWh) |
Cost
to Charge 30 kWh |
Delhi |
₹6 |
₹180 |
Maharashtra |
₹8 |
₹240 |
Karnataka |
₹7 |
₹210 |
Tamil Nadu |
₹6.5 |
₹195 |
Gujarat |
₹7 |
₹210 |
Uttar Pradesh |
₹8 |
₹240 |
Telangana |
₹7.5 |
₹225 |
(Note: Rates may vary based on slab
and local DISCOM charges.)

6. Factors That Influence
EV Charging Cost
Several variables affect the final
cost of EV charging:
- Electricity Tariff:
Varies state to state
- Time of Charging:
Some DISCOMs offer lower rates during off-peak hours
- Charger Type:
Home chargers are cheaper than commercial fast chargers
- Battery Size:
Larger batteries cost more to charge
- Efficiency:
Vehicle efficiency impacts per km cost
For example, a Hyundai Kona EV with a 39.2 kWh
battery will cost more to charge than a Tata
Tiago EV with a smaller battery.

9. EV Charging Cost vs.
Petrol/Diesel Cost
Vehicle
Type |
Cost
per km (approx.) |
Monthly
Running Cost (1000 km) |
Petrol Car |
₹7–₹10 |
₹7,000–₹10,000 |
Diesel Car |
₹6–₹8 |
₹6,000–₹8,000 |
Electric Car (Home) |
₹0.7–₹1.2 |
₹700–₹1,200 |
Electric Car (Public) |
₹2–₹3 |
₹2,000–₹3,000 |
EVs can save you up to 80% on running costs compared to fuel
cars.
